Swissport scales up in Saudi Arabia with groundbreaking 13-airport launch
Marking one of its largest coordinated go-lives in recent years, Swissport has expanded operations to 13 airports across Saudi Arabia, reinforcing its strategic growth in the Middle East and strengthening its alignment with Saudi Arabia’s Vision 2030.
On 1 June 2025, Swissport, the world’s leading provider of airport ground services and air cargo handling, launched coordinated ground handling operations for Air Arabia across 13 airports in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ia. This milestone includes the start of services at seven newly added airports—Hail, Al Jouf, Tabuk, Yanbu, Taif, Abha, and Jizan—expanding to Swissport’s existing network in Jeddah, Riyadh, Madinah, Dammam, Al-Qassim, and Al-Ula. The simultaneous go-live also signifies the beginning of a new collaboration with Air Arabia, one of the region’s leading low-cost carriers, following the signing of multi-station ground handling agreement. Inaugural flights were welcomed with local celebrations at each of the new locations.

Following the official license granted on 24 April 2025, Swissport had just 40 days to prepare for the operational launch across seven additional airports. In this short timeframe, the company trained more training than 400 staff, transported a full fleet of ground support equipment (GSE) to geographically dispersed airports, and ensured all the seven newly added locations were fully equipped and operationally ready ahead of schedule. This achievement was made possible through close collaboration between Swissport’s local and global teams, and the rapid deployment of the company’s proven global processes, infrastructure standards, and training programs.
Swissport’s operational performance in Saudi Arabia is among the strongest across its global network. On-time performance (OTP) in the Kingdom consistently exceeds 99%%—the highest in the country — demonstrating Swissport’s disciplined execution and unwavering commitment to punctual, high-quality ground services. This reliability reinforces Swissport’s position as a trusted partner to airlines and a key enabler of Saudi Arabia’s aviation ambitions.

Swissport’s continued expansion is further supported by its strategic partnership with Asyad Holding Group and its close collaboration with key stakeholders, including GACA, Matarat, and the Air Connectivity Program. With operations now live across 13 airports, Swissport is exploring the introduction of additional services—such as cargo handling, aircraft cleaning, and lounge operations—to offer a comprehensive ground service solution for airline partners. As demand in Saudi Arabia’s aviation market accelerates, Swissport is well positioned to support this growth with a scalable, safe, and reliable operation.
